Oracle SQL详解:查询与表达式应用
需积分: 26 21 浏览量
更新于2024-07-26
收藏 3.47MB PPT 举报
Oracle语句详解是一份针对Oracle数据库的SQL语句深入指南,它详细介绍了如何使用SQL语言进行数据查询和操作。该资源主要涵盖了以下几个关键知识点:
1. **SELECT查询基础**:
- SELECT语句是Oracle SQL的核心,用于从一个或多个表中检索数据。基本语法结构为:`SELECT <列名> FROM <表名>`,如 `SELECT * FROM s_emp` 查询所有列,`SELECT dept_id, salary FROM s_emp` 查询特定列。
2. **空值处理**:
在编写查询时,可能需要考虑NULL值的处理。例如,`IS NULL` 和 `IS NOT NULL` 运算符可以用来检查字段是否为空。
3. **字段别名**:
使用 `AS` 关键字可以给查询结果中的字段起别名,提高查询可读性,如 `SELECT last_name AS Name, salary FROM s_emp`。
4. **字段连接**:
如果需要从多个表中获取数据,可以使用 `JOIN` 语句进行字段连接,但这部分内容在提供的部分没有明确展示。
5. **算数表达式**:
SQL允许在查询中使用算数运算,如 `salary * 12` 计算年薪,`12 * salary + 100` 表达更复杂的计算,括号`()`用于改变运算的优先级,如 `12 * (salary + 100)`。
6. **运算符优先级和括号**:
括号用于确保特定的操作按预期顺序执行,比如在 `SELECT last_name, salary, 12 * (salary + 100) FROM s_emp` 中,括号强制先计算括号内的加法。
通过这份PPT形式的教程,学习者能够掌握Oracle SQL的基础查询技巧,理解如何根据实际需求灵活运用表达式、运算符以及处理空值。这对于数据库管理员、开发人员以及任何需要与Oracle数据库交互的人来说都是非常实用的资源。无论是初学者还是进阶用户,都能从中受益匪浅,提升SQL查询的效率和准确性。
2009-07-30 上传
2023-07-12 上传
2023-05-18 上传
2023-04-25 上传
2023-05-25 上传
2023-09-03 上传
2023-05-27 上传
2023-05-30 上传
爬行的小马驹
- 粉丝: 10
- 资源: 3
最新资源
- 明日知道社区问答系统设计与实现-SSM框架java源码分享
- Unity3D粒子特效包:闪电效果体验报告
- Windows64位Python3.7安装Twisted库指南
- HTMLJS应用程序:多词典阿拉伯语词根检索
- 光纤通信课后习题答案解析及文件资源
- swdogen: 自动扫描源码生成 Swagger 文档的工具
- GD32F10系列芯片Keil IDE下载算法配置指南
- C++实现Emscripten版本的3D俄罗斯方块游戏
- 期末复习必备:全面数据结构课件资料
- WordPress媒体占位符插件:优化开发中的图像占位体验
- 完整扑克牌资源集-55张图片压缩包下载
- 开发轻量级时事通讯活动管理RESTful应用程序
- 长城特固618对讲机写频软件使用指南
- Memry粤语学习工具:开源应用助力记忆提升
- JMC 8.0.0版本发布,支持JDK 1.8及64位系统
- Python看图猜成语游戏源码发布